The MacDuff family is a pre-made human and witch family introduced in The Sims 3: Supernatural. The family resides in Moonlight Falls. There are six current members of the household, which consists of Flint MacDuff, his wife Joanie and their four children Jules, Joe, Faith and Felicity. According to the family's bio, Joanie is pregnant with their fifth child. They live on 320 Knott Street.
Onomatology
Flint: German for "pebble, hard stone.". Joanie: From Johanne, it might be also a diminutive of Joan. Jules: A diminutive of Julian. Joe: A diminutive of Joseph. Hebrew for "he will add". Faith: From Latin fidere "to trust". Felicity: From Latin felicitas "good luck".. MacDuff: From Gaelic Mac duib "son of a dark man".
